Steatosis and Fibrosis

May 16, 2005 1 Comment

Reading selectively in this article gives us this tidbit: "Age, ADD, diabetes and increase of ALT seem to be the only independent factors associated with liver fibrosis progression.” Among other things, this demonstrates the importance of keeping ALT levels as reduced as possible.

Breakthrough HCV Therapy?

May 12, 2005

Vertex has been getting press on VX-950 for some time. Early tests were good which led to this Phase 1b study. If all remains well with this drug it could be a major step forward in the process of treating Hepatitis c. Stay tuned...
